By Idowu Adebomi, Ado-Ekiti
Dr. Wole Oluyede, the winner of the Ekiti People’s Democratic Party (PDP) gubernatorial primary election held on Saturday has paid a courtesy visit to a fellow contestant, Mrs Theresa Funmi Ogun (OFT) while calling for unity in the state chapter of the party.
Oluyede accompanied by members of his team and party leaders visited Hon. Funmi Ogun on Monday as part of reconcilatory moves to unite members of the party.
Addressing the garthering, Dr. Wole Oluyede thanked the OFT team for hosting his team while praising Mrs Ogun for her maturity and sportmanship before, during and after the primary election.
“You are a Champion and a winner and i am not saying this to sweet talk things but your resilience and tenacity shows that you are a force to be reckoned with. You are builder, a bridge and your disposition to issues have proven that you are a woman of integrity and as such i am making it very clear that i am now part of your family and we will work together to rescue this state from the hands of these set of people who knows nothing next to governance,” he said.
Dr. Oluyede while appealing to other members of the party to emulate Mrs Ogun said all teams should work for the success of the party and dislodge the All Progressives Congress in the guber polls.
Mrs Funmi Ogun in her words,expressed her commitment to continue to work in the interest of the party and called on Dr. Wole Oluyede to be magnanimous in victory noting that it is only when the party wins the election that all members can benefit.
“On behalf of the OFT team, i want to thank Dr. Wole Oluyede for coming to us, It shows the party is well repositioned to take the mantle away from the APC. The Peoples Democratic Party is a party established on grassroots governance and as you can see i am all for the good interest of the party. I will not go to court to challenge the results of the primary and Dr. Oluyede has spoken well to carry everybody along which i also trust him to deliver on the promises he made to the party and Ekiti people at large,” She remarked.
She noted that the mission to win the 2026 guber election is paramount and she will stay in the party and support the flagbearer of the party to record a landslide victory.
Meanwhile, Dr. Oluyede has called on political distractors to leave the Chief Of Army Staff, General Oluyemi Oluyede out of his political ambitions stating he was appointed by President Bola Ahmed Tinubu based on competence and not political influence.
According to him, President Bola Ahmed Tinubu is a good leader who priortizes security above personal interest and is well aware that General Oluyede is related to him.
“I am asking these political rascals to leave my brother to face the job he has been appointed and let him focus on his job. You can’t see me going around with soldiers to harrass anybody, yes Femi is my brother and i am sure they must have informed the president that he has a brother contesting in the opposition party and i know them very well in Ekiti APC.”
“I have been in this race before he was appointed and as a person he dislikes politics and does not discuss it because he narrowly escaped with his life in the political upheaval of 1983 so only ignorant people will say his position will affect my ambition,” he noted.
